Technical Analysis

Technical indicators suggest the stock is trading near key price levels. Moving averages show current trend direction, while momentum indicators measure the strength of recent price movements. Volume patterns provide insight into market participation. Technical analysis can be enhanced by layering multiple indicators together. For example, combining moving averages with momentum oscillators often provides clearer signals than relying on a single tool. This approach can help confirm trends and reduce false signals in volatile markets.
